On 30 January, the Austrian Execution Coordinator from the Ministry of Foreign Affairs carried out a study visit to the Council of Europe. During this visit, which was accompanied by the Austrian Permanent Representation, the work of the Department for the Execution of Judgments was presented. The Department pointed out the good cooperation with the Austrian authorities and the low number of cases pending before the Committee of Ministers. In addition, the cases pending execution were discussed, including the case Künsberg Sarre concerning the violation of the applicants’ right to respect for their private and family life on account of the prohibition to use the prefix “von” as part of their surnames.
